Ingredients

  • All-purpose flour: 2 cups (250 g)
  • Granulated sugar: 1 tbsp
  • Baking powder: 2 tsp
  • Baking soda: 1/2 tsp
  • Salt: 1/2 tsp
  • Chai spice blend: 1 tsp (see You Must Know)
  • Unsalted butter: 1/2 cup (115 g), cold, cubed
  • Buttermilk: 1/2 cup (120 ml), cold
  • Egg: 1 large
  • Ranch seasoning powder: 1 tbsp
  • Buffalo hot sauce: 1 tbsp
  • Caramel sauce: 1/4 cup (60 ml), plus extra for drizzling
  • Optional toppings: 2 tbsp chopped chives, 1/4 cup (25 g) crumbled blue cheese (optional)

Instructions

Prepare and preheat:
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C). Line a baking tray with parchment paper.
Mix dry ingredients:
In a large bowl, whisk together flour, sugar, baking powder, baking soda, salt, and chai spice blend.
Add butter:
Cut in the cold butter using a pastry cutter or fingertips until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s.
Prepare wet ingredients:
In a separate bowl, whisk together buttermilk, egg, ranch seasoning, and buffalo hot sauce.
Combine mixtures:
Add wet mixture to dry ingredients. Stir gently until just combined.
Add caramel:
Drizzle caramel sauce in and fold gently, creating swirls. Do not overmix.
Shape dough:
Turn dough onto a floured surface. Pat it into a 1-inch (2.5 cm) thick round.
Add toppings:
If desired, sprinkle chives and/or blue cheese over dough and gently press in.
Cut & arrange:
Cut into 8 wedges. Arrange on prepared tray, spaced apart.
Bake:
Bake for 16 to 18 minutes until golden and cooked through.
Finish:
Let cool slightly. Drizzle with extra caramel sauce before serving.

Required Tools

Mixing bowls, pastry cutter or fork, whisk, baking tray, parchment paper, and knife or bench scraper are all you need to get these scones ready for your table.

Allergen Information

Contains wheat (gluten), dairy (butter, buttermilk, caramel, optional cheese), and egg. Always check ranch seasoning and caramel sauce labels for possible soy or tree nut ingredients.

Nutritional Information

Per serving: Calories 285, Total Fat 14 g, Carbohydrates 36 g, Protein 5 g.

Recipe Questions

How can I increase the spiciness in these scones?

For more heat, add extra buffalo hot sauce or a pinch of cayenne pepper to the dough.

Can I skip the blue cheese topping?

Yes, omitting blue cheese results in a milder flavor while maintaining a soft, buttery texture.

Is there a substitute for buttermilk?

Milk with a splash of lemon juice or vinegar makes a quick buttermilk alternative for this dough.

What can I serve with these scones?

They pair well with black tea, tangy yogurt dip, or even more caramel drizzle for added richness.

Are these suitable for vegetarians?

Yes, all ingredients are vegetarian unless you choose a ranch seasoning containing meat extracts.

What allergens are present?

These contain wheat, dairy, and eggs; check ingredients for soy or nut traces in seasoning and caramel.
